The relation between androgenetic thin hair diagnosed by trichoscope and benign prostatic hyperplasia.

Khaled Mohey Eldin MonibMohamed Saber HusseinWael Saber Kandeel
Published in: Journal of cosmetic dermatology (2018)
Androgenetic alopecia patients with thin hair diagnosed by trichoscopy are more prone to prostatic enlargement and its related symptoms. Androgenetic alopecia severity can be diagnosed by trichoscopy in addition to Hamilton-Norwood scale.
